数控上下料机的编程主要涉及以下步骤:
设计下料图纸
根据产品要求设计下料图纸,确定下料的尺寸、形状和数量等参数。
创建切割路径
根据下料图纸确定切割路径,并将其转化为G代码。切割路径可以通过CAD软件或CAM软件生成。
编写G代码
根据切割路径编写G代码。G代码包括各种指令,如刀具选择、切割速度、进给速度、刀具半径补偿等。编写G代码时需要根据下料机的具体功能和参数进行设置。
载入G代码
将编写好的G代码载入数控下料机的控制系统中。可以通过USB接口、以太网接口或直接输入控制台等方式进行载入。
调试和测试
载入G代码后,进行调试和测试,检查切割路径是否正确、切割速度是否合适等,确保下料加工的精度和质量。
开始下料加工
经过调试和测试后,开始进行下料加工。数控下料机会按照G代码中指定的切割路径进行切割操作,完成下料加工任务。
建议
选择合适的编程工具:根据具体需求和设备类型,选择合适的编程语言和软件。常用的编程语言有G代码和M代码,其中G代码用于控制刀具走向和轨迹,M代码用于控制刀具的辅助功能和机床的运行状态。
路径规划:在路径规划中,需要考虑刀具的切削方向、切削深度、切削速度等因素,以保证下料过程平稳、精准。同时,还需要考虑工件固定方式、工件间的距离、切割头的试切等因素,以避免切割过程中产生碰撞和误差。
使用专业的CAD和CAM软件:这些软件可以帮助用户更高效地创建和优化切割路径,减少编程时间和错误率。
通过以上步骤和注意事项,可以实现数控上下料机的精确编程和下料加工。